Prevalence and Impact of Takotsubo Syndrome in Hospitalizations for Acute Ischemic Stroke

<h4>Background: </h4> Takotsubo Syndrome (TTS) is characterized by acute and reversible left ventricular dysfunction with apical ballooning arising during acute stress situations.
